The lingo ‘school violence’ materialized in the year 1992. All the way through research literary works, school physical violence is layed out and described in several different ways though not any specific explanation acknowledged as absolute. Meanings of school violence represent a variety of manners referring to physical damage, emotional harm, and property destruction (Clark, 2001). Bullying is among the most deliberated and thoroughly examined areas within the research study of school violence. Similar to institution violence, intimidation has been defined in different methods in the exploration literature. As Olweus (2003) opines, intimidation can be regarded as having three modes. In the first place, the bully’s manner is usually belligerent or perhaps intending to harm another person. Secondly, intimidation is a repeating phenomenon by simply definition. Finally, there is a difference of superiority between the anstoß and the sufferer. It is very important to take remember that bullying can be physical, social, or both (Olweus, 2003).

According to a research study taken on by Mikulak (2013), there exists a great frequency of child years psychiatric problems as is family members hardship between children whom are bullies. In particular, Mikulak (2013) claims that bullies come away as kids with a main and fundamental antisocial predisposition who are familiar with how to frighten and terrorize other children and with victims of bullying if, perhaps the part of their aides. From a psychological viewpoint, it is imperative to come up with techniques for eliminating the need for these children to anstoß others. By undertaking this kind of, it will, subsequently, protect a lot of children that are suffering at the hands of bullies (Mikulak, 2013).

According to Benson and Fox (2000), another element that has activated violence amidst children in schools in parental assault. In particular, this kind of relationship or perhaps connection between the two continues to be established because of hostile habits amongst the father and mother of the kids or even more apparent and visible for parent violence against their own kids. The internal influence of such displays and the experiences of children are considered to start the assault that they use, in universities (Benson and Fox, 2000). In addition , according to Meister reineke (umgangssprachlich) (2008), children of homes in extremely deprived and forsaken socio-economic state of affairs have already been confirmed to be even more violent in comparison to children received from steady, well-off, and peaceful households. This really is particularly accurate for parents who have are at this time unemployed or subsist on local wellbeing support. On the other hand, taking into account the literature in front of you, it is not apparent whether this kind of influence immediately comes about in the socio-economic disadvantage or perhaps the comparative insufficiency paralleled to affluent classmates evokes chaotic tendencies during these children.

In respect to Fuchs (2003), one more psychological element that is linked to school violence is the influence that ingestion of chaotic media for the television and online or PC game titles have around the children. non-etheless, it is quite challenging to prove that consuming and watching such chaotic media by the children truly arouses and conjures specific violent tendencies. On the other hand, it will be that the students who have partake in violent acts because of other reasons are very vested in PC game titles that are violent or on the web gaming that may be aggressive since they are violent. This can be one of the issues that remains to get explored in research to be undertaken in the future (Fuchs, 2003).

In respect to Terefe and Mengistu (1997), a dominating ratio of young boys to ladies is seen to try out more university violence. In the developing land, the dresses used by girls can cause those to be focus on of school intimidation, which then triggers them to both drop out after a certain age group or even not really enroll at all in schools. High student density and lack of focus shown by teachers towards the problem is described to accentuate the malady.

In respect to Benson and Sibel (2004), coming from an educational standpoint, it is very apparent the fact that environment in the class, the area where the learners belong, plus the locality where the school can be found largely have an influence within the prevalence of violence by schools. For example, research study taken on by Benson and Sibel (2004) among African-Americans demonstrated that the greater rates of familiar physical violence of the parents could be accounted for by their greater probability of existing in underprivileged communities. For that reason, the view of Benson and Sibel (2004) is the fact violence at schools progresses in a micro-social situation. Chaotic committers do not just act pugnaciously; instead, physical violence develops talking to the interpersonal features of the setting since also with other individuals.

In accordance to Meister reineke (umgangssprachlich) (2008), educational aspects including the proportion of male and feminine students inside the class likewise have an impact around the violence in schools. It really is considered that classes with a high fraction of girl student function as a great engrossing scenario, lessening the possibility of violent actions by people. In contrast, it can be deemed that greater extents of individual violence possess a greater probability of taking place if the number of men students is definitely higher.
